Transaction 65d1635c1601c22a000aa4dbd12396fc210988670eb07376c5a87ec1370cd911
1 Input
1 Output
-
65d1635c1601c22a000aa4dbd12396fc210988670eb07376c5a87ec1370cd911:0
- value
- 49940405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ce9e0a83d575df2c9034e73d27fbeb2ec0e7391d OP_EQUAL
- address
- 3LXWSwtVcDNGbbSPUQgpwRfQCejqnv7bVy